Send Flowers to the Family Offer Condolences or MemoryROBERT R. COOK It is with deep sadness that we announce the passing of Robert (Bob) Cook at Deer Lodge Centre on Monday, June 19, 2017. He was born in Brandon, Manitoba on December 7, 1924. Left to cherish many fond memories are his daughter Sandra (Bill); grandsons, Fr. Darren, and Brent (Kelly); stepsons, Ted and Dale (Donna), as well as stepgrandsons Tom and Patrick Robbins. He was predeceased by his dear wife Doreen; his parents, and three sisters. Dad served in the Navy during the Second World War and had various careers. Upon his retirement, he and Mum loved to travel and would also spend their winters in Arizona. He lived independently until he was 91 and then, due to failing health, entered Deer Lodge (Chronic Care) where he was treated with great kindness and dignity. A private family Interment will be held in Pilot Mount, Manitoba at a later date. Wojcik's Funeral Chapels & Crematoriums, Winnipeg, 1020 Main Street, 204.586.8668 www.wojciksfuneralchapel.com
